Under the Inland Navigation Rules, when a power-driven vessel is departing a dock or berth, she is required to sound which signal?
- A. Two short blasts
- B. One short blast
- C. Five short and rapid blasts
- ✓ One prolonged blastCorrect
Why D is correct
33 CFR §83.34(g) requires that when a power-driven vessel is leaving a dock or berth, she shall sound one prolonged blast. This is a distinct warning signal not to be confused with the bend signal or maneuvering signals.
Cited:33 CFR §83.34(g)
